The Waterfall: Nature’s Tropical-Like Oasis

From Berat to Bogova Waterfall - The Waterfall: Nature’s Tropical-Like Oasis

When you finally reach the main sight—the 20-meter high Bogova Waterfalls—you’re greeted with a scene that feels almost surreal. The waterfall cascades into a 12-meter-deep pool of strikingly clear blue water, isolated from the rest of the world. Several reviews mention the feeling of being in a “tropical paradise,” thanks to the lush greenery surrounding the area and the pristine nature of the water.

The waterfall’s location, away from crowded tourist spots, feels like discovering a secret haven. The sound of water falling from the slopes creates a calming, almost meditative atmosphere. Travelers note the water’s coldness—definitely refreshing on hot summer days—but it’s part of the thrill. Many brave souls take the plunge, while others prefer to dip their toes and take in the scenery.

Hiking and Exploring Around the Waterfall

From Berat to Bogova Waterfall - Hiking and Exploring Around the Waterfall

The area around Bogova Waterfall isn’t just about the main cascade. It’s a small natural playground where you can hike further along the rocky trails, explore the lush greenery, or simply relax by the water. The hike itself is manageable for most, though it does involve unpaved paths. Be sure to wear sturdy shoes and bring water, especially during the summer months.
